Khalid Muftah

Summary

Khalid Muftah Mayuuf (born 2 July 1992) is a Qatari footballer who plays for Al-Rayyan. He plays primarily as a left back, but can also play as a left midfielder.

Career edit

Born in Al Wakrah, Muftah has played club football for Al-Wakrah and Lekhwiya.[1][2][3] The merger of Lekhwiya and the El Jaish under the name of Al-Duhail[4]

On 9 January 2019, Al-Wakrah has signed Khalid Muftah for one seasons from Al-Duhail.[5]

On 16 July 2019, Al-Rayyan has signed Khalid Muftah for one seasons from Al-Duhail.[6]

He made his senior international debut for Qatar in 2010,[2] and has appeared in FIFA World Cup qualifying matches.[7]
